.contents-policy--copy{font-weight:500;font-size:1.4rem;letter-spacing:.03em;line-height:2.14}@media screen and (min-width: 961px){.contents-policy--copy{font-size:1.6rem;line-height:2.125}}.contents-policy--list{display:grid;gap:3rem;margin-top:5rem}.contents-policy--list .contents-policy--list-item-ttl{font-weight:bold;font-size:1.6rem;letter-spacing:.03em;line-height:1.5}.contents-policy--list .contents-policy--list-item-txt{margin-top:.5em;font-weight:500;font-size:1.4rem;letter-spacing:.03em;line-height:2.14}@media screen and (min-width: 961px){.contents-policy--list{gap:3rem;margin-top:5rem}.contents-policy--list .contents-policy--list-item-ttl{font-size:1.8rem}.contents-policy--list .contents-policy--list-item-txt{margin-top:.5em;font-size:1.6rem;line-height:2.125}}.contents-policy--info{margin-top:1.5rem;padding:2rem;background:#f7f7f7}.contents-policy--info .contents-policy--info-txt{font-weight:500;font-size:1.2rem;letter-spacing:.1em;line-height:1.71}.contents-policy--info .contents-policy--info-txt .contents-policy--info-txt-link{display:inline;text-decoration:underline;columns:#4bbdce}@media screen and (min-width: 961px){.contents-policy--info{width:-moz-fit-content;width:fit-content;margin-top:1.5rem;padding:3rem 5.6rem 3rem 3rem}.contents-policy--info .contents-policy--info-txt{font-size:1.4rem;line-height:1.71}}